About Premier Inn Buxton
Premier Inn Buxton sits on London Road at the southern edge of the town centre, a straightforward modern build offering the chain's standard consistency rather than period character. It is a short, level walk to Pavilion Gardens, the Opera House and the shops of Spring Gardens.
Rooms follow the familiar Premier Inn format, with air conditioning, blackout curtains and en-suite bathrooms, and the hotel has an on-site Thyme restaurant serving breakfast and evening meals. Parking is available on site, which is useful given Buxton's limited and metered town-centre parking.
It suits visitors who want predictable comfort at a fair price, families travelling with children, and anyone who would rather spend on days out in the Peak District than on the room itself.

Guests mention this hotel offers clean, comfortable rooms with efficient air-conditioning and a wide variety of delicious breakfast and evening meal options. They also highlight the friendly, helpful staff and the convenient location for Buxton town center and the Peak District.
Some reviews mention the parking can be expensive.
